Are people in Boron older or younger than people in Santa Barbara?- The Median Age in Boron is 5.4 years younger than in Santa Barbara.
Are housing costs cheaper in Boron or Santa Barbara?- Boron
housing costs are 91.1% less expensive than Santa Barbara hous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Boron or Santa Barbara?- The average commute for residents of Boron is 6.3 minutes longer than it is for residents of Santa Barbara.
